@ControlNode I'm not sure I understand your reply.
The performance tune doesn't extend your warranty, it just doesn't void your factory warranty.
The 3/36 warranty is for the tune and the tuner not the powertrain.
https://performanceparts.ford.com/download/PDFS/fpp-warranty.pdf

It's real Phil.
It's real name is Software Engine Sound Enhancement and it's enabled/disabled in the ACM.
Had it in our Ecoboost Mustang too.
